Flavio Cobolli was the hero of Italy’s third consecutive Davis Cup title last year. After saving seven match points against Zizou Bergs in the sem-finals, he rallied from a set and a break down against Jaume Munar to clinch the tie with a 7-5 third-set win. Earlier in the year Cobolli continued his ascendance with a strong 2025 season that saw him pick up his first two ATP titles in Bucharest and Hamburg. The Florence native also reached his first Grand Slam quarterfinal at Wimbledon, where he pushed Novak Djokovic to four sets.
